In order to ensure clear text, e-ink screens need to be fully refreshed. To my knowledge, the Nook Touch only does it every six-pages which will lead to generally increasing softness until the screen is fully refreshed after the sixth page. Barnes & Noble has apparently seen no need to add a user adjustable refresh rate like the Kobo Touch.
